MISSIONARY WORK.
Some facts lately published In the 11 Tlmea " by Canon Taylor with regard to the results of missionary enterprise In various parts of the world will, says the ''Arguß," oom<s ns a Burprlse to moat people. Aocordlog to Canon Taylor, the reports of the Ohnreh Missionary Sooiety m India show that 841 mfßsionarie*. employed at a coßt of £40,296 19* Id, made last year rnly 297 converts. The record for the four countriea of Persia, Palestine, Arabia, and Kgypt is still worse. Here the sole result of the labors of 10J> missionaries and an expenditure of £11,804 9a Gi was the conversion of one Moslem git 1 In the orphanage at Jerusalem* of tfhom ft waß stated " that she is easily influenced, and requires constant guidance." la Oeylon 347 agents made 207 converts, at a cost of £10.13ai7a 6J, In Mid-Ohina 71 agents made 63 converts, at a coat of £8917 13i 8d ; and In Sonth China 148 anenta wado 297 conTerts, at a cost of £7448 4s lid. The price of » couvert is thaa aeen to vary iv different parts from a little over £25 to the virtually prohibitive «gure of £11,834 9a Gl. Bven i the former is a tolerably substantial sum ; ; but with regard to the lattsrj there will be many porsoca probably prepared to endoree tha oanou'a tentative saggestioa that the money might be more profitably devotexi to Qthej pbjeo^, *
